Reporting to the Executive Director, Marketing & Communications, the Issues & Communications Strategist plays a pivotal role in promoting, enhancing and protecting the University of Toronto Scarborough's reputation.

Working closely with UTSC's Director of Marketing & Communications and the creative services team, the incumbent will be responsible for: developing strategies and tactics that mitigate risks to UTSC's reputation; advising and working with senior leaders and administrators on issues
- oriented messaging and media responses; acting as UTSC's authorized spokesperson; developing and executing proactive strategies to promote UTSC's strengths and achievements to media; and advising and collaborating with senior executive, faculty and staff on communications and editorial content of strategic value to UTSC.


The incumbent will become very familiar with the University's crisis management and emergency framework, and will be privy to confidential information, discussions and reports prepared by various offices related to a range of highly-charged issues (including labour relations, campus safety, student mental health, research integrity, human rights, community concerns, etc.).


The position will develop proactive communication and media relations strategies to promote UTSC's accomplishments in research and education, leveraging UTSC's academic and administrative departments and U of T Communications resources and opportunities to build a collaborative and consistent approach to communications and media relations.

The position will provide media training, guidance and support to faculty and staff, and generate reports that track and monitor activities using media monitoring programs.
